Development of liquified natural gas (LNG) ISO tank in Indonesia pays significant attention due to this product is still imported and it has high LNG market potential. In addition, this research is in line with national research priorities in the maritime sector to implement energy equality in Indonesia. As a first step in the research, the ISO tank model designed by using CATIA and structural testing using ANSYS software for finite element analysis. This simulation test is carried out to identify areas that receive high stress in the tank shell and the support structure of the tank. In addition, this virtual test was conducted to quantify the stress and safety factor of the ISO tank model. With this simulation, it is hoped that a more efficient and safer ISO tank design that meets existing regulatory standards can be obtained.
Regulator gas merupakan salah satu komponen penting pada system tanki liquefied natural gas (LNG). Komponen ini didesain harus mampu bekerja pada temperature rendah ekstrim dan tekanan tinggi. Dalam keseluruhan proses desain, material memiliki peran penting sehingga designer harus dapat mengidentifikasi jenis material dengan fungsionalitas spesifik agar ditemukan konsep desain yang layak. Identifikasi material tersebut dapat digunakan sebagai informasi awal mengenai sifat mekanik dan struktur mikro dari material. Tujuan dari penelitian ini adalah menyajikan data identifikasi material casing regulator gas alam jenis Belgas P39 dan memberikan rekomendasi persyaratan material yang harus dipenuhi oleh perusahaan lokal yang tertarik untuk mengembangkan material casing regulator tersebut. Pada paper ini, identifikasi material casing regulator Belgas P39 high pressure dilakukan melalui serangkaian pengujian, diantaranya pengujian komposisi kimia, pengujian kekerasan, pengujian metalografi, dan pengujian SEM-EDS. Selanjutnya data hasil pengujian tersebut dibandingkan dengan data pembanding standar. Hasil penelitian menunjukkan bahwa material casing regulator Belgas P39 high pressure termasuk dalam paduan kuningan jenis duplex.
